The Power Of A Spirit-led Mind
The mind governed by the flesh is death, but the mind governed by the Spirit is life and peace.
— Romans 8:6
Hey there! Have you ever wondered why some days feel like a battle inside your mind? Romans 8:6 gives us a hint: when we let our minds be controlled by our physical senses, we're headed towards everything that represents death - sickness, sadness, you name it. But, when we let the Spirit lead our thoughts, we're in for life and peace - think health, happiness, and harmony!
You see, Romans 12:2 tells us that changing our thoughts can change us, both in body and mind. But here's the catch: it depends on what you're thinking about.
